Chinese Tomb Guardian, T'ang Dynasty, 7th-10th century.  The Tang Dynasty is generally regarded as a high point in Chinese civilization, and a golden age of cosmopolitan culture. In two censuses of the 7th and 8th centuries, Tang records estimated the population by number of registered households at about 50 million people.  Victoria and Albert Museum
